Growing Perfection

"Obsession with perfection" is a recurring theme at The Plantation. And owner Bob Frye is the first to admit it—his geraniums are his life. Every year, from January through June, he tends his crop from 3 a.m. until 8 or 9 at night. He endures continual blisters, shin splints, and a stiff neck and back. Each crop is an important event in his life.

But he feels his focus and relentless discipline are worth it.

And so do his customers. Just ask them—they'll tell you Plantation Geraniums have the largest blooms, the most vivid colors, the nicest, cleanest foliage, the densest plant structures, the healthiest root systems, and the most profuse branching—all providing the most incredible "flower power" you'll ever find in geraniums.

Not to mention the vast selection, including 22 varieties of pure genetic potential. (Just one of The Plantation's standard-sized geraniums will fill an entire 14-inch planter and will produce up to 250 blooms per season!)

Bob's geraniums continually define perfection for the industry, and he redefines his own standard of quality with each new crop. Year after year, his obsession with growing perfection ensures the consistent quality his customers have come to expect. And though he often says his customers are his best salespeople, when you take one look at his geraniums you'll agree—his plants literally sell themselves.
